Benghiman, I don't know where you are talking about in France (Paris maybe?) but we moved from France two years ago and generally find Luxembourg more expensive except for petrol (a lot more - nearly double in our case - for rent etc and a bit more for food), and people here often go to France or Germany for shopping...

Alibubbles, I don't know for a single female but rent is generally expensive - she could look on www.athome.lu for prices of rentals to get an idea. It's cheaper out in villages but Luxembourg is pretty quiet anyway so I think for a young single person it'd be better to be in town if possible. Car insurance is also pretty expensive, but most other things are ok - as I say we moved from France so I can't really compare with the UK, but we generally found things like eating out and food a bit more expensive but not horrifically so.
